us/" rel="nofollow" target="_blank">Joint Family is delighted to host a special event in collaboration with Google's Women Techmakers Program and the Cambridge Public Library to recognize, empower and celebrate women in technology across ages. We warmly invite you to be a part of this unique in person gathering which will take place during International Women's Month this year. Our workshop will focus on:
- a gentle introduction to Generative Artificial Intelligence
- current risks and opportunities
- latest tools and trends
- and most importantly a chance to hear from upcoming women in this space
By joining this session, you'll get to try out new GenAI tools, connect with professionals from various sectors and learn about ways in which the science & tech communities are leveraging AI for positive outcomes.
